Mad fish 2 – The Fast‑Food Frenzy That Keeps You Hooked

Picture a neon‑lit aquarium where every splash counts. In Mad fish 2, you control a hungry piranha with one simple goal: become the biggest predator in the tank. Smaller fish disappear under your jaws, while larger foes force you to out‑maneuver or risk becoming dinner. The game blends classic arcade chaos with a sleek animal‑style aesthetic that feels fresh for both kids and seasoned gamers. Whether you’re playing solo in 1 Player mode or challenging a friend in 2 Player Games, the thrill of outgrowing the competition never fades. Mechanics

The control scheme is stripped down to pure reflex. Tap, click, or press to steer your fish, then let momentum do the rest. The physics engine rewards quick turns and daring lunges, turning every encounter into a split‑second decision. With just a few inputs, you can weave through schools, chase after prey, and avoid the looming shark that patrols the deeper zones.

Strategy

Success hinges on three core habits. First, target the smallest fish first; they grant fast XP without risking a counter‑attack. Second, keep an eye on the shark’s patrol pattern—its shadow is the only warning before a sudden chase. Third, use the arena’s edges as temporary shelters; sliding along the walls lets you reset your direction without losing speed. In 2 Player mode, coordinate with your teammate to herd larger fish toward the enemy’s path, forcing the shark to focus on you while your partner scoops up the easy meals. Progress unlocks new skins, faster growth rates, and bonus arenas that introduce obstacles like coral reefs and bubble currents. The deeper you go, the more the game tests your timing, making each level feel like a fresh arcade challenge.
